Definition
- 1festlegen, zum Beispiel einen Preis, eine Zeitdauer, einen Umfang
- 2entscheiden, anordnen, über jemanden oder über etwas Verfügungsgewalt ausüben
- 3die genaue Art einer Pflanze oder eines Tieres feststellen
- 4mit wissenschaftlichen Methoden ermitteln oder spezifizieren
- 5prägen, an dem äußeren Erscheinen wesentlich beteiligt sein
- 6vorsehen, als Ziel vorgeben oder für eine Aufgabe oder eine Laufbahn auswählen
- 7jemanden zu etwas veranlassen
